FAQ: What if the Tilewarden prefetcher cache is corrupted during a release?

If the map-tile prefetcher reports checksum failures after cutover, do not roll back immediately. Purge the regional cache shards, then restore the seed manifest from the sealed archive. Restoring the manifest requires the archive recovery passphrase, which is kept on file below for the release manager.

unlock words, kafog-tajof: ulador-ulaael-kasvan

Handover — thumbnail queue (Project Weftline)

Queue drains fine; the resize workers were rebuilt Tuesday. One open item: the dead-letter store is sealed after last week's credential rotation. Don't cut the release until it's unsealed, or failed jobs vanish silently. Unseal via the ops CLI, prod profile. It will prompt once, and the recovery passphrase you need is directly below.

unlock words, fajog-yawep: ralael-istath

## Deployment

This section covers deploying Quillgate, our documentation linter, to the shared tooling cluster. Support staff should note that Quillgate runs as a single stateless service behind the internal proxy; restarts are safe at any time and in-flight lint jobs are simply retried. Always deploy from a tagged release, never from a branch build, and confirm the health endpoint before closing a ticket. Each release must be started with the configuration values listed below.

config for tagaf-bawif:
[norok]
host = norok.ordinworks.local
user = norok_svc
database = norok_prod